摘要
A novel technique is proposed to realise temperature-insensitive Bragg gratings in silica-based lightwave circuits on Si using a bimetal plate. A wavelength shift < 0.15nm is successfully demonstrated between -40 and 80 degrees C in the Bragg gratings written in a Mach-Zehnder interferometer.
